PROCESS OVERVIEW
From strategic definition to controlled delivery and ongoing support
STRATEGIC & SPATIAL ANALYSIS
Clarity Before Design
This is the stage where spatial logic and project boundaries are defined
WHAT IS INCLUDED
Project objectives, priorities and constraints
–
Zoning assessment and area allocation table
–
Workstation density assessment
–
Lighting and acoustic assessment
–
Preliminary budget and timeline framework
CONCEPT DEVELOPMENT
Spatial Identity Aligned with Operational Logic
This is the stage when strategy becomes structure
WHAT IS INCLUDED
Zoning diagram with legend
–
Preliminary layout options
–
Brand enhancement options
–
Mood board
PROJECT DEVELOPMENT
Validation • Specification • Commitment
At this stage, decisions are fixed.
All spatial, technical, and financial parameters are aligned before procurement begins.
WHAT IS INCLUDED
Final furniture and lighting layout plan
–
3D visual package
–
Furniture and lighting schedules
–
Working documentation for contractors
–
Budget summary
–
Implementation timeline (Gantt chart)
PROCUREMENT & IMPLEMENTATION
Controlled Delivery
This is the project management stage
WHAT IS INCLUDED
Placement of orders
–
Supplier and contractor coordination
–
Coordination of delivery and installation
–
Quality control and final inspection
AFTER-SALES SERVICE
Continuity and Support
This stage is critical for long-term trust
WHAT IS INCLUDED
Warranty monitoring
–
Coordination of service requests
–
Replacement and/or additional orders
